Note: Using continuously under heavy loads (e.g. the application of high temperature/current/voltage and the significant
change in temperature, etc.) may cause this product to decrease in the reliability significantly even if the
operating conditions (i.e. operating temperature/current/voltage, etc.) are within the absolute maximum ratings. 0. 2.
Please design the appropriate reliability upon reviewing the Toshiba Semiconductor Reliability Handbook 2. 11.
(“Handling Precautions”/“Derating Concept and Methods”) and individual reliability data (i.e. reliability test report and estimated failure rate, etc).
Note 1: The junction-to-ambient thermal resistance, Rth(j-a), should be kept below 40℃/W so that the TL12W01-D(T30)
is not exposed to a condition beyond the absolute maximum ratings. Rth(j-a): Thermal resistance from the LED junction to ambient temperature

Frequently Asked Questions
What precautions should I take when handling this LED chip?
The product is highly sensitive to electrostatic charge and surge, requiring users to implement absolutely secure countermeasures during handling.
Can I use this LED in functional applications like sensors or communication equipment?
No. This product is designed only for general display light sources, not for functional applications such as optical communication or sensing equipment.
What is the maximum allowed junction-to-ambient thermal resistance?
The junction-to-ambient thermal resistance (Rth(j-a)) must be kept below 40℃/W to avoid exceeding the absolute maximum ratings.
What are the specified limits for power dissipation and forward current?
The maximum power dissipation is rated at 1.2 W, and the allowable forward current is noted as 300 mA.
